A memorable night of jazz music is coming to Hartford in a few weeks, celebrating the city’s community and the arrival of the holiday season.
The Celebrate the Holidays Fundraiser, which is presented by the Hartford Jazz Society, will be bringing the sweet sounds of jazz music to a local audience to raise money for a good cause. It will be the second iteration of the event, which organizers hope to turn into an annual tradition. The fundraiser will feature Lisa Ransom and Friends, a talented group of musicians who will perform classic jazz tunes and hits.

The fundraiser will also take time to honor Abu Alvin Carter, a local percussionist, with the Hartford Jazz Society’s Lifetime Achievement Award. Attendees can participate in raffles to win exciting prizes, including iconic jazz photos from Maurice Robertson and backstage passes to the Paul Brown Monday Night Jazz Series.
The fundraiser is scheduled for the evening of Saturday, December 6th. The doors at 1200 Albany Avenue will open at 7:00 PM. Tickets cost $50 for members and $60 for non-members online.
